Red Hat OpenShift Dedicated. OpenShift container platform is built around ‘Docker’, providing application containerization and ‘Kubernetes’, doing container orchestration and management. As part of the Consul 1.9 release, we are pleased to introduce support for RedHat OpenShift v4 for Consul on Kubernetes. Red Hat OpenShift Online. Create an Openshift project and MySQL deployment. Kubernetes Vs. OpenShift. Take the tutorial The default Azure resource quota for a new Azure subscription does not meet this requirement. It supports a vast range of applications and makes the developer’s job of developing and deploying applications easy. Red Hat OpenShift Container Platform. OpenShift container platform was formally known as OpenShift Enterprises. In addition, OpenShift offers classic platform-as-a-service (PaaS) functionalities. OpenShift enables you to use Docker application containers and the Kubernetes cluster manager to automate the way you create, ship, and run applications. Master Components OpenShift is essentially a user interface on top of Kubernetes that adds a lot of other nice features. Red Hat® OpenShift® is an enterprise-grade Kubernetes distribution. Configure the application for Spring Cloud Kubernetes. To request an increase in your resource limit, see Standard quota: Increase limits by VM series . Note: Minikube is the only solution that is free forever (but it is also not that useful, as it runs locally only). Top Alternatives of OpenShift Red Hat OpenShift offers developers their choice of languages, frameworks, middleware , and databases, along with build and deploy automation through CI/CD to supercharge productivity. Azure Red Hat OpenShift requires a minimum of 40 cores to create and run an OpenShift cluster. This tutorial shows you how to deploy a WordPress site and a MySQL database using Minikube. This tutorial presumes some knowledge of Kubernetes, but does link to relevant Kubernetes documentation where possible. References: Kubernetes Components Finally, Kubernetes is an open source project, whereas Openshift is a product based on an open source project. Red Hat OpenShift Container Platform is based on Docker-formatted Linux containers, Kubernetes orchestration, and Red Hat Enterprise Linux (RHEL). In other words, OpenShift brings Docker and Kubernetes together to the enterprise level. The examples in this tutorial use Red Hat OpenShift on IBM Cloud. The OpenShift Container Platform provides a platform for the use of a Docker containing system in a government, private or hybrid cloud. OpenShift Origin is an open-source collection of components which are used as a service on the OpenShift platform. GitHub is where the world builds software. A tutorial on how to use two popular open source technologies, Apache Kafka and Red Hat OpenShift, to create microservices that can communicate via AMQ Streams. Read more about OKE. With Red Hat OpenShift, teams gain a single, integrated platform for DevOps . Create and deploy the application in a container using the Fabric8 Maven plugin and test and scale the application. Build, deploy and manage your applications across cloud- and on-premise infrastructure. Read it! The cluster used in these tutorial examples was created on Red Hat OpenShift … In this two-blog post, I have covered the Kubernetes architecture and its components. Kubernetes is an open source, container as a … Openshift has been traditionally considered a platform for stateless applications. Openshift … Both Kubernetes and OpenShift feature robust and scalable architecture that enables rapid and large-scale application development, deployment, and management. Through the course of the book, you’ll learn how to use OpenShift and the Wildfly application server to build and then immediately deploy a Java application online. The strength of Kubernetes lies in the container orchestration. OpenShift Origin is now called OKD(OpenShift Kubernetes Distribution), and from their website: OKD is a distribution of Kubernetes optimized for continuous application development and multi-tenant deployment. One of these is the automatic building and deployment of application code directly from a Git repository. OKD is the upstream Kubernetes distribution embedded in Red Hat OpenShift. When I started building Operators with the operator-sdk I discovered several unknowns that were difficult to address. OpenShift Kubernetes: Red Hat's solution that handles Kubernetes clusters for you. Install and configure Openshift development tools. I have made a humble and simple effort to explain virtual machines, container concepts, and the basic cluster architecture of Kubernetes. OpenShift tutorial, eveything you need to know about. Use OpenShift Container Platform docs links for OpenShift Kubernetes Engine documentation. In this tutorial, you login to an OpenShift cluster, install Vault via the Helm chart and then configure the authentication between Vault and the cluster. A PersistentVolume (PV) is a piece of storage in the cluster that has been manually provisioned by an administrator, or dynamically provisioned by Kubernetes using a StorageClass. Prerequisites. OpenShift is a platform as a service (PaaS) from Red Hat that is built on Docker and Kubernetes. Here are just a few of the many ways OpenShift and Kubernetes differ. This OpenShift tutorial shows you how to use the OpenShift enterprise Kubernetes environment or a serverless approach to automate Secure Sockets Layer (SSL)- or Transport Layer Security (TLS)-certificate renewal. It is very easy to set up and integrate with Kubernetes and the underlying containers. In this tutorial you will: Deploy an OpenShift cluster; Deploy a Consul datacenter; Access the Consul UI; Use the Consul CLI to inspect your environment 2. Kubernetes has emerged as one of the most important and exciting container management platforms. However, many developers are exploring the possibility of running stateful workloads, such as Redis, on OpenShift. You will learn how to containerize applications and services, test them using Docker, and deploy them on a Kubernetes cluster using Red Hat OpenShift. Red Hat OpenShift is a popular enterprise Kubernetes application platform. In this topic, we are going to learn about OpenShift Alternatives. What you get with OpenShift includes enterprise support, ecosystem certification, and, most importantly, regular releases and security updates at every level of the container stack and throughout the application lifecycle. Masters. [ The differences between Kubernetes and OpenShift can be found in this new ebook. ] 4. They both run on the Apache License 2.0. Using the Consul Helm chart, we now provide the capability to easily deploy Consul Enterprise onto OpenShift to provide OpenShift users an enterprise-grade multi-cluster service networking experience. ... where orchestration and administration is managed by Kubernetes. You can try out OpenShift or develop with it, day-to-day, on your localhost. ... To learn about optional Kubernetes Operator installation settings, see Operator kubectl and oc Installation Settings. In this course, Getting Started with Kubernetes, you'll learn the fundamentals of Kubernetes and the 'Kubernetes way'. The tutorial assumes that an OpenShift cluster has been already created. Kubernetes has a similar guide called “Kubernetes The Hard Way.” OpenShift as PaaS. Additionally, you will build and deploy an application from source code using the Source-to-Image facility of Red Hat OpenShift. Tutorial use Red Hat OpenShift uses Kubernetes 1.11 and Docker 1.13.1 ( PaaS ) functionalities applications easy Kubernetes and. Components which are used as a service ( PaaS openshift kubernetes tutorial from Red Hat OpenShift government, private hybrid..., eveything you need to know about been already created developer ’ s of... Is an open source project, whereas OpenShift is a product based on Docker-formatted containers., integrated platform for the use of a Docker containing system in a Red OpenShift. Single-Tenant, high-availability Kubernetes clusters in the public Cloud on the OpenShift.. And Red Hat OpenShift … this tutorial use Red Hat OpenShift uses Kubernetes 1.11 and Docker 1.13.1 fundamentals. A Docker containing system in a Red Hat OpenShift container platform source code using the Source-to-Image facility of Red OpenShift. Link to relevant Kubernetes documentation where possible your applications across cloud- and on-premise infrastructure these! That were difficult to address OpenShift container platform docs links for OpenShift Kubernetes: Red OpenShift. On Red Hat OpenShift on IBM Cloud cluster “ Kubernetes the Hard Way. OpenShift! Explain virtual machines, container concepts, and the underlying containers of and... Developing and deploying applications easy as OpenShift Enterprises Standard quota: increase limits by VM.. This topic, we are going to learn about OpenShift Alternatives you 'll learn the fundamentals Kubernetes... Docker 1.13.1 see Standard quota: increase limits by VM series ebook ]... Of usability and security enhancements out OpenShift or develop with it, day-to-day, on your localhost OpenShift a... In its Kubernetes cluster and schedules pods to run on those nodes is a product based on Linux! As part of the most important and exciting container management platforms to install Red OpenShift... To install Red Hat OpenShift increase in your resource limit, see Standard quota: increase limits by series... That provides a number of usability and security enhancements of running stateful workloads, such as Redis, on localhost... A MySQL database using Minikube Source-to-Image facility of Red Hat OpenShift additionally, you will build and deploy application! And on-premise infrastructure installation settings a MySQL database using Minikube Kubernetes openshift kubernetes tutorial and Docker.. And Docker 1.13.1 called “ Kubernetes the Hard Way. ” OpenShift as PaaS to explain virtual,! Open-Source collection of components which are used as a service on the OpenShift Kubernetes Engine documentation running a single-node cluster! A MySQL database using Minikube applications use PersistentVolumes and PersistentVolumeClaims to store data Kubernetes Operators reduce the work human!, and management have made a humble and simple effort to explain virtual machines container... Is a product based on an open source project new azure subscription does not meet this requirement embedded. Work of human Operators or site reliability engineers store data ( RHEL ) references: Kubernetes components has. … OpenShift tutorial, eveything you need to know about plugin and test and scale the application in a Hat. Has been traditionally considered a platform for DevOps PersistentVolumes and PersistentVolumeClaims to store.... For a new azure subscription does not meet this requirement cluster architecture of Kubernetes lies in the container.... Humble and simple effort to explain virtual machines, container concepts, and management across cloud- and on-premise.. Kubernetes 1.11 and Docker 1.13.1 deploy a WordPress site and a MySQL database using Minikube discovered. And management human Operators or site reliability engineers tutorial, eveything you need to know about using... Of human Operators or site reliability engineers see Operator kubectl and oc installation settings, see Standard quota increase... Examples in this tutorial shows you how to deploy a WordPress site and a MySQL database Minikube! And oc installation settings developers are exploring the possibility of running stateful workloads, as! Use Red Hat 's OpenShift is a product based on an open source project, whereas OpenShift is a based. Openshift has been traditionally considered a platform for DevOps the automatic building and of! Those nodes workloads, such as Redis, on your localhost this two-blog post I! Integrated platform for the use of a Docker containing system in a Red Hat enterprise Linux ( RHEL.... Azure subscription does not meet this requirement and oc installation settings the I. A vast range of applications and makes the developer ’ s just about where similarities... Many developers are exploring the possibility of running stateful workloads, such Redis. And makes the developer ’ s job of developing and deploying applications easy classic platform-as-a-service ( PaaS ) Red... Platform was formally known as OpenShift Enterprises Kubernetes Operators reduce the work human... Tutorial use Red Hat OpenShift requires a minimum of 40 cores to and..., deployment, and the underlying containers and OpenShift feature robust and scalable architecture that enables rapid and large-scale development... Part of the Consul 1.9 release, we are going to learn about Alternatives. From a Git repository RedHat OpenShift v4 for Consul on Kubernetes Operators with the I... The fundamentals of Kubernetes and OpenShift can be found in this topic, we pleased... Reliability engineers the cluster openshift kubernetes tutorial in these tutorial examples was created on Red Hat is... And scale the application makes the developer ’ s just about where the similarities end orchestration, the. Some knowledge of Kubernetes minishift is a product based on Docker-formatted Linux,. Consul on Kubernetes going to learn about optional Kubernetes Operator installation settings, see Standard quota increase... That provides a number of usability and security enhancements is very easy to set up and with..., eveything you need to know about ) from Red Hat OpenShift teams... Assumes that an OpenShift cluster inside a VM, high-availability Kubernetes clusters you... That helps you run OpenShift locally by running a single-node OpenShift cluster inside a VM, high-availability clusters! In other words, OpenShift offers classic platform-as-a-service ( PaaS ) functionalities you run OpenShift by. Does link to relevant Kubernetes documentation where possible on OpenShift, eveything you need to know.. Way. ” OpenShift as PaaS clusters for you robust and scalable architecture that enables rapid and application! Azure subscription does not meet this requirement Kubernetes has a similar guide called “ Kubernetes the Hard Way. ” as! A container using the Source-to-Image facility of Red Hat OpenShift is a tool that helps you run OpenShift locally running! Kubernetes and OpenShift feature robust and scalable architecture that enables rapid and large-scale application development, deployment and. Many ways OpenShift and Kubernetes together to the enterprise level OpenShift Alternatives site and a MySQL database Minikube... Linux ( RHEL ) application from source code using the Fabric8 Maven plugin test!... where orchestration and administration is managed by Kubernetes cluster architecture of Kubernetes the... Application development, deployment, and the 'Kubernetes way ' cores to create and deploy the.. A minimum of 40 cores to create and deploy the application new azure subscription does not meet this requirement solution. Learn the fundamentals of Kubernetes and the underlying containers developer ’ s job of developing deploying... In addition, OpenShift brings Docker and Kubernetes Kubernetes Operator installation settings see! Openshift locally by running a single-node OpenShift cluster a MySQL database using Minikube on Kubernetes using... Are just a few of the Consul 1.9 release, we are going to about. A product based on an open source project, whereas OpenShift is a product on! This course, Getting Started with Kubernetes, but does link to relevant documentation! Code using the Fabric8 Maven plugin and test and scale the application a! Red Hat that is built on Docker and Kubernetes Fabric8 Maven plugin and and. From Red Hat OpenShift emerged as one of the most important and exciting container management platforms just! The Source-to-Image facility of Red Hat OpenShift … OpenShift tutorial, eveything you need to know about presumes... Nodes in its Kubernetes cluster and schedules pods to run on those nodes that provides a number of and. Clusters in the public Cloud, integrated platform for stateless applications are pleased to introduce support RedHat! With it, day-to-day, on OpenShift the public Cloud of Kubernetes lies in the orchestration! Kubernetes together to the enterprise level from a Git repository I Started building Operators with the I! Examples in this topic, we are going to learn about optional Kubernetes Operator settings! Is built on Docker and Kubernetes facility of Red Hat OpenShift container platform docs links for OpenShift Engine! Develop with it, day-to-day, on your localhost Kubernetes and the basic architecture! Kubernetes the Hard Way. ” OpenShift as PaaS tutorial OpenShift Origin is an collection! Openshift cluster has been already created the work of human Operators or site reliability engineers way ' to the level! Stateless applications machines, container concepts, and the basic cluster architecture of Kubernetes minishift a... Does link to relevant Kubernetes documentation where possible this course, Getting Started with Kubernetes and the way... Open source project, whereas OpenShift is a platform as a service ( PaaS ) Red! Container concepts, and management as PaaS master manages nodes in its Kubernetes cluster schedules! Explain virtual machines, container concepts, and Red Hat enterprise Linux ( )... In your resource limit, see Standard quota: increase limits by VM series Kubernetes 1.11 Docker., teams gain a single, integrated platform for DevOps resource quota for a new azure subscription does not this... Covered the Kubernetes architecture and its components running stateful workloads, such as,. Of human Operators or site reliability engineers addition, OpenShift offers classic (! The differences between Kubernetes and the underlying containers about OpenShift Alternatives, such as Redis on! And integrate with Kubernetes, you 'll learn the fundamentals of Kubernetes openshift kubernetes tutorial the basic cluster architecture of lies.